The following yoga techniques for the pregnant women:
Sitting cross-legged
Place both hands on the side of the elbow straight. Lift body with both hands from the side to the head with a sigh, until the two fingers meet. Bring your arm forward while exhaling. Benefit: Exercising the power of the arm muscles, flexing the shoulder joint, and soothing feeling. Lead to feelings of "grounded and centered".
Crawling with arms straight elbows
View to the front and back flat. Inhale, arch your back. Exhale while returning back to the starting position. Benefits: Releasing tension, strengthen the uterus, stomach and ease the burden of eliminating the body aches.
Lying
The two legs against the wall and both hands beside body with palms open. Inhale, lift your pelvis off the floor. Exhale as you lower your legs back. Benefits: Prevents varicose veins in the leg, eliminating foot fatigue due to weight gain during pregnancy, and relaxation of body and soul.

There are four movements of yoga are safe for pregnant women, namely tedasana (palm tree) is done while standing, which is done by bhadrasana relaxed position, vajrasana (thunder) is done while sitting with her legs bent and used as the base, and shavashana (body postures ) is done while lying down.
But also there are some things that must be considered for pregnant women:
- Do the movements up to the heel to the wall or use the bench as a support. This is to help you avoid the risk of losing balance hurt you or the baby.
- When bent, bend from the hips, not from the back. Maintain as much distance between the breast bone and pubic bone. This will help to breathe easier.
- If you need to bend while you are in a sitting position, place a towel around your foot and hold both ends. Bend forward from your hips and lift your chest to your abdomen to avoid stress.
If you feel any discomfort, stop immediately. Maybe you need to adapt every movement of the physical changes your body. Try!
